Udostępnij za pośrednictwem


Tworzenie rozwiązań dla programu SharePoint

Kilka szablonów typu projektu programu SharePoint są dostępne w Visual Studio do tworzenia witryn programu SharePoint oraz elementów witryny.Aby uzyskać listę typów projektów dostępnych, zobacz Projekt programu SharePoint i szablony element projektu.Poniżej znajduje się opis elementów i właściwości projektu programu SharePoint.

Elementy projektu programu SharePoint

Węzły zgodnie z projektem programu SharePoint są znane jako elementów programu SharePoint.Elementy programu SharePoint mogą także zawierać jeden lub więcej oddzielnych, określane jako pliki element programu SharePoint, takich jak XML plików konfiguracyjnych i formularzy aspx.

Zamiast tworzenia projektów przy użyciu szablonów projektu, które są już wypełnione z plików elementów projektu, można użyć Pusty projekt szablon, aby utworzyć pusty projekt programu SharePoint, a następnie ręcznie dodać elementy projektu.Projekty programu SharePoint może zawierać również opcjonalnie, jeden lub więcej plików funkcji (w przypadku aktywacji programu SharePoint) i plik pakietu, w którym chcesz rozpowszechnić projekt.

Ee231517.collapse_all(pl-pl,VS.110).gifSpecjalne węzłów

Każdy projekt programu SharePoint zawiera dwa węzły, które nie może zmienić nazwy, usunięte, Wytnij, kopiowane lub przeciągnięte z projektu.Węzły te są następujące:

  • Funkcje

  • Pakiet

Oba węzły są wyświetlane we wszystkich projektach SharePoint zawsze, nawet jeśli nie funkcje lub pakiety są zdefiniowane dla projektu.

Ee231517.collapse_all(pl-pl,VS.110).gifFunkcje węzłów

Funkcje węzeł zawiera jeden lub więcej funkcji programu SharePoint projektu.Funkcja jest kontenerem rozszerzeń dla programu SharePoint.Po wdrożeniu funkcji programu SharePoint server, może być zawarte w definicji witryny lub aktywowane indywidualnie przez administratorów programu SharePoint w witrynach programu SharePoint.Aby uzyskać więcej informacji, zobacz pracy z funkcjami.

Po dodaniu elementu, takie jak typ zawartości lub wystąpienie listy do projektu programu SharePoint jest dodawany do funkcji w Funkcje węzła.Zakres element określa, czy jest dodawany do nowej lub istniejącej funkcji.Jeśli nowy element ma taki sam zakres, jako funkcja istniejących, a następnie jest dodawany do tej funkcji.W przeciwnym razie element jest dodawany do nowej funkcji.

Aby ręcznie dodać funkcję, należy wykonać Dodać funkcję polecenia menu skrótów węzła funkcji.Można wyświetlić lub zmienić zawartość funkcji przy użyciu funkcji Projektant.Aby uzyskać więcej informacji, zobacz Jak: dostosowywanie funkcji programu SharePoint.

Gdy funkcja jest dodawany do projektu programu SharePoint, pojawi się w Solution Explorer jako węzeł z domyślną nazwę funkcjix.feature, gdzie x jest unikatowy numer.Po wdrożeniu funkcji programu SharePoint Server, administrator programu SharePoint można go uaktywnić, udostępnienia użytkownikom witryny programu SharePoint.

Ee231517.collapse_all(pl-pl,VS.110).gifPakiet węzła

Pakiet węzeł zawiera jeden plik, który służy jako mechanizm dystrybucji dla projektu programu SharePoint.Ten plik, który jest znany jako rozwiązaniepakiet, jest.CAB na z.Rozszerzenie WSP. Pakiet rozwiązania jest plik rozmieszczenia, wielokrotnego użytku, który zawiera zestaw funkcji, definicji witryny i zestawy, które stosują się do witryny programu SharePoint, i że można włączyć lub wyłączyć indywidualnie.Pakiet węzła zawsze zawiera plik o nazwie Package.wspdef, XML pliku definicji pakietu.Po wdrożeniu pakiet do serwera, na którym jest uruchomiony program SharePoint administratora programu SharePoint można ją zainstalować i uaktywnić jego funkcji.

Można wyświetlić lub zmienić zawartość pakietu w Projektancie pakiet przez dwukrotne kliknięcie węzła pakiet lub otwarcie menu skrótów, a następnie wybierając Otwórz.Aby uzyskać więcej informacji, zobacz Tworzenie pakietów rozwiązanie programu SharePoint.

Projekt programu SharePoint i właściwości elementów projektu

Projekty programu SharePoint, tak jak inne Visual Studio projektów, wyświetlać właściwości w oknie właściwości i strony właściwości.Właściwości, które są wyświetlane, zależy od węzła, który jest zaznaczony.

Kiedy wybrany projekt programu SharePoint, element projektu lub węzeł pliku element projektu w Solution Explorer, w oknie lub na stronie właściwości są wyświetlane następujące właściwości:

Ee231517.collapse_all(pl-pl,VS.110).gifWłaściwości projektu

Nazwa właściwości

Opis

Aktywne Konfiguracja wdrażania

Określa serii kroków wykonanych podczas wdrażania.Aby uzyskać więcej informacji, zobacz Jak: Edycja konfiguracji wdrażania programu SharePoint.

Montaż wdrażania docelowego

Określa, gdzie zestawów aplikacji SharePoint się znajdują.Wartości lokalizację prawidłowego zestawu są albo GlobalAssemblyCache (domyślnie), lub WebApplication.

Jeśli Sandboxed Solution właściwość jest ustawiona na true, a następnie właściwość ta jest wyłączona.

Auto wycofać po debugowania

Określa, czy rozmieszczone rozwiązanie automatycznie chowa z programu SharePoint po uruchomieniu aplikacji w trybie debugowania w Visual Studio.Po wybraniu rozwiązanie chowa się, gdy IDE wraca do widoku po debugowania projekt.Po wyczyszczeniu rozwiązanie nie wycofać.Aby uzyskać więcej informacji, zobacz wciągania rozwiązanie.

Edytowanie konfiguracji

Określa konfigurację wdrażania projektu.Aby uzyskać więcej informacji, zobacz Jak: Edycja konfiguracji wdrażania programu SharePoint i Wdrażania, publikowania i uaktualnianie pakiety rozwiązań programu SharePoint.

Włącz debugowanie Silverlight (zamiast debugowanie skryptów)

Po wybraniu Silverlight dołącza debugera do procesu debugowania.Po wyczyszczeniu Script debugger przywiązuje się do procesu debugowania.Aby uzyskać więcej informacji, zobacz Przegląd debugowania technologii Silverlight.

Obejmują montaż w pakiecie

Określa, czy zestawów projektów jest dostarczana w czasie kompilacji.

Powdrożeniowe ze strony działu wiersza polecenia

Określa polecenia, aby uruchomić po wdrożenie rozwiązania programu SharePoint.Ten wiersz obsługuje polecenia wsadowe, jak również rozpoznawanie zmiennych programu MSBuild.Aby uzyskać więcej informacji, zobacz Jak: Ustawianie poleceń wdrażania programu SharePoint.

Przed wdrożeniem wiersza polecenia

Określa polecenia, aby uruchomić przed wdrożeniem rozwiązania programu SharePoint.Ten wiersz obsługuje polecenia wsadowe, jak również rozpoznawanie zmiennych programu MSBuild.Aby uzyskać więcej informacji, zobacz Jak: Ustawianie poleceń wdrażania programu SharePoint.

Plik projektu

Nazwa pliku zawierającego kompilację, konfigurację i informacje o projekcie.

Folder projektu

Lokalizacja pliku projektu w systemie.(Tylko do odczytu.)

Rozwiązania w trybie piaskownicy

Określa, czy należy wdrożyć projektu jako rozwiązań w piaskownicy, znany również jako rozwiązanie utworzone przez użytkownika.Rozwiązania w trybie piaskownicy nie są koniecznie godne zaufania.Wartość true oznacza, że projekt jest rozmieszczana jako rozwiązania w trybie piaskownicy, wartość false oznacza, że projekt jest rozmieszczana jako rozwiązanie farmy.Aby uzyskać więcej informacji, zobacz Względy roztwór trybie piaskownicy i Różnice w trybie piaskownicy i rozwiązań gospodarstwa.

Adres URL witryny

Określa URL z miejsca docelowego dla tego projektu.

Element startowy

Określa pierwszy element w programie project, aby uruchomić.

Po wybraniu pliku element programu SharePoint (na przykład przepływ pracy lub funkcji w węźle funkcje), w oknie dialogowym właściwości są wyświetlane następujące właściwości:

Ee231517.collapse_all(pl-pl,VS.110).gifWłaściwości elementu projektu

Nazwa właściwości

Opis

Rozwiązywanie konfliktów wdrażania

Określa akcję wykonywaną przy wdrażaniu element projektu, którego właściwości są identyczne z elementu już na serwerze.Aby uzyskać więcej informacji, zobacz Rozwiązywanie problemów z opakowań programu SharePoint i wdrażania.

Właściwości funkcji

Określa zestaw wartości (przechowywane jako pary klucz wartość) jest włączone, przy użyciu funkcji po wdrożeniu programu SharePoint.Po wdrożeniu funkcji można uzyskać dostęp wartości właściwości w kodzie.Aby uzyskać więcej informacji, zobacz Opakowanie i informacje dotyczące wdrażania w elementy projektu.

Odbiorca funkcji

Zawiera kod wykonywany po wystąpieniu określonego zdarzenia, aby element projektu zawierający funkcję.Aby uzyskać więcej informacji, zobacz Opakowanie i informacje dotyczące wdrażania w elementy projektu.

Nazwa folderu

Nazwa folderu programu SharePoint projektu towaru.

Odwołania do projektu danych wyjściowych

Określa zależność, takie jak montaż, że przedmiot projektu musi uruchomić.Aby uzyskać więcej informacji, zobacz Opakowanie i informacje dotyczące wdrażania w elementy projektu.

Bezpieczny wpisów kontroli

Określa formantów, które są bezpieczne dla niezaufanych użytkowników do edycji.Aby uzyskać więcej informacji, zobacz Opakowanie i informacje dotyczące wdrażania w elementy projektu.

Ee231517.collapse_all(pl-pl,VS.110).gifWłaściwości pliku element projektu

Nazwa właściwości

Opis

Tworzenie akcji

Określa, jak plik odnosi się do budowania i wdrażania procesów.Aby uzyskać więcej informacji, zobacz Właściwości pliku.

Skopiuj do katalogu wyjściowego

Określa, czy pliki źródłowe zostaną skopiowane do katalogu wyjściowego.Może być jedną z następujących wartości:

  • Do not copy

  • Copy always

  • Copy if newer

Aby uzyskać więcej informacji, zobacz Właściwości pliku.

Narzędzie niestandardowe

Określa nazwę narzędzia, jeśli plik przekształca się w czasie projektowania i umieszcza dane wyjściowe transformacja do innego pliku.Na przykład, zestaw danych (.XSD) plik ma niestandardowe narzędzie domyślne. Aby uzyskać więcej informacji, zobacz Właściwości pliku.

Niestandardowe narzędzie obszaru nazw.

Obszar nazw, do którego jest skopiowane dane wyjściowe narzędzia niestandardowe.Aby uzyskać więcej informacji, zobacz Właściwości pliku.

Lokalizacja wdrażania

Pełna ścieżka pliku na serwerze programu SharePoint.Ta ścieżka składa się z sub-properties główny wdrażania i ścieżki rozmieszczania.

Ścieżka rozmieszczania

Względna ścieżka pliku w pliku programu SharePoint Server, na przykład Workflow1\.Pełna ścieżka pliku jest tworzony poprzez konkatenację Deployment Path wartość na koniec Deployment Root wartość.

Wybranie wartości z RootFile dla Deployment Type zmiany właściwości Deployment Root właściwość, aby {SharePointRoot} \, powstałej w pełni kwalifikowaną ścieżkę \Workflow1\ {SharePointRoot}.Aby uzyskać więcej informacji, zobacz Pakowanie i wdrażania rozwiązań programu SharePoint.

Główny wdrażania

Ciąg znaków.Folder główny, gdzie plik jest wdrożony na serwerze programu SharePoint.Na przykład {SharePointRoot} \Template\Features\ {FeatureName} \.

Wartość Deployment Root właściwość jest określana przez Deployment Type ustawienia.

Typ wdrażania

Typ rozmieszczenia pliku, który określa jego Deployment Root wartość.Może być jedną z następujących wartości:

Wartość wyliczenia Deployment RootWartość
NoDeployment< Brak >
ElementManifest\Template\Features\ {SharePointRoot} {FeatureName} \
ElementFile\Template\Features\ {SharePointRoot} {FeatureName} \
TemplateFile\Template\ {SharePointRoot}
RootFile{SharePointRoot} \
GlobalResource\Resources\ {SharePointRoot}
ClassResource{ClassResourcePath} \

Aby uzyskać więcej informacji, zobacz DeploymentType.

Nazwa pliku

Nazwa pliku lub folderu dla pliku elementu.

Pełna ścieżka

Lokalizacja pliku dla elementu.(Tylko do odczytu.)

Tematy pokrewne

Tytuł

Opis

Projekt programu SharePoint i szablony element projektu

Opis programu SharePoint projektu i elementu szablony projektów dostępne w Visual Studio.

Jak: Dodawanie elementów do projektu programu SharePoint

W tym artykule opisano sposób dodawania nowych lub istniejących elementów do Visual Studio projektu programu SharePoint.

Instruktaż: Tworzenie kolumny witryny, typ zawartości i listy programu SharePoint

Prowadzi użytkownika krok po kroku tworzenia klienta pola, typ zawartości, lista definicji i wystąpienie listy.

Jak: tworzenie odbiorca zdarzeń

Zawiera opis sposobu dodawania odbiornik zdarzenia dla projektu utworzonego w Instruktaż: Tworzenie kolumny witryny, typ zawartości i listy programu SharePoint.

Tworzenie rozwiązań przepływu pracy programu SharePoint

Opisuje sposób tworzenia projektów przepływu pracy, zawierający skojarzenie przepływu pracy i formularze inicjacji przepływu pracy.

Tworzenie stron dla programu SharePoint

W tym artykule opisano sposób tworzenia stron, takich jak strony aplikacji, stron witryny, strony wzorcowe i układy stron programu SharePoint.

Tworzenie składników Web Part dla programu SharePoint

W tym artykule opisano, jak dodać formanty, które umożliwiają użytkownikom bezpośrednio modyfikować zawartość, wygląd i zachowanie stron w witrynie programu SharePoint za pomocą przeglądarki.

Tworzenie formantów wielokrotnego użytku dla składników Web Part lub stron aplikacji

W tym artykule opisano sposób tworzenia formantów użytkownika, które mogą być wykorzystane przez strony aplikacji i składników Web Part w programie SharePoint.

Integrowanie danych biznesowych programu SharePoint

W tym artykule opisano, jak zintegrować dane z usługi sieci Web i aplikacji serwera aplikacji programu SharePoint.

Tworzenie definicji witryny dla programu SharePoint

W tym artykule opisano sposób tworzenia definicji witryny: szablony, które są używane do tworzenia witryn programu SharePoint.

Importowanie elementów z istniejącej witryny programu SharePoint

Opisuje sposób importu typów zawartości i moduły z istniejącej witryny programu SharePoint do Visual Studio projektu programu SharePoint.

Aby dołączyć pliki w roztworze przy użyciu modułów

Opisuje sposób używania modułów, aby wdrożyć pliki z sieci Visual Studio projektu w witrynie programu SharePoint.

Przeglądanie połączeń programu SharePoint za pomocą Eksploratora serwera

Opisuje sposób przeglądania lokalnych witryn programu SharePoint za pomocą Eksploratora serwera.

Opakowanie i informacje dotyczące wdrażania w elementy projektu

Opisuje sposób używania właściwości elementu projektu jako opakowania i rozmieszczania do projektów, takich jak na wpisy kontroli bezpiecznego, odwołania do projektu danych wyjściowych i właściwości funkcji.

Jak: Dodawanie i usuwanie folderów mapowane

W tym artykule opisano jak mapowane foldery mogą być dodawane do projektu w celu zapewnienia łatwiejszego dostępu do zasobów programu SharePoint.

Względy roztwór trybie piaskownicy

W tym artykule opisano problemy związane z rozwiązania w trybie piaskownicy.

Security for SharePoint rozwiązań

W tym artykule opisano zagadnienia zabezpieczeń dotyczące tworzenia rozwiązań programu SharePoint w Visual Studio.

Adres URL w oknie dialogowym Próbnik (rozwój programu SharePoint w programie Visual Studio)

W tym artykule opisano okno dialogowe, które służy do dodawania ścieżki odwołania do zasobów w projekcie lub na lokalnym serwerze programu SharePoint.

Zobacz też

Inne zasoby

Wprowadzenie (rozwój programu SharePoint w programie Visual Studio)

Przeglądanie połączeń programu SharePoint za pomocą Eksploratora serwera

Budowanie i debugowanie rozwiązań programu SharePoint

Pakowanie i wdrażania rozwiązań programu SharePoint